Title: broody hen not eating
Post by: terryh on May 23, 2010, 09:36:11 pm
hi guys
our broody  hen is on 11 eggs one got broke my problem is the hen dose not seam to be eating and im getting worried the  pot is still full after 2 days
what can i do ?????? help please

terry
Title: Re: broody hen not eating
Post by: Castle Farm on May 23, 2010, 10:29:01 pm
Don't worry Terry in nearly 50 years of breeding chickens I have never had a broody starve herself yet.
They are in a low gear at the moment and not useing any fuel like when they are active..She'll be out to eat when she is ready,just leave her to get on with it. ;)

Post by: Roxy on May 24, 2010, 05:23:58 pm
I have had lots of broody hens, and some do sit tight on the nest, especially if they think you are around, but I have watched from a distance, and most do actually come off to eat and drink, maybe not every day though.  One in particular, I have been holding water up to her in this very hot weather, as I thought she could do with a drink.  Usually though I leave them to help themselves, if in a hutch. 

Once the eggs are nearly due, mine stay put, and definitely are not bothered about food.

Post by: Sharondp on May 30, 2010, 08:53:33 am
I take my broodys off the nest at the same time each day, but will stop at day 17 when they should sit tight until hatching  :)
